Abstract:
Provided are a radiography device, a radiography method, and a radiography program which can obtain an accurate radiographic image while reducing a burden on a subject. A radiography device control unit determines imaging conditions including at least one of resolution or an incident angle range, on the basis of a radiographic image captured before tomosynthesis imaging, and performs tomosynthesis imaging. Specifically, the radiography device control unit controls tomosynthesis imaging (120) such that tomosynthesis imaging is performed under first conditions (108) of low resolution and a narrow incident angle range in a case in which a mutation site suspected as a lesion is not detected and tomosynthesis imaging is performed under second conditions (112, 116, and 118) which are different from the first conditions in at least one of the resolution or the incident angle range in a case in which the mutation site suspected as a lesion is detected.
Abstract:
Disclosed are a radiation imaging system, an image processing device, and a non-transitory computer-readable recording medium having an image processing program recorded thereon which facilitate the confirmation of a positional relationship between an object of interest and a biopsy needle. A control unit of a console reconstructs a projection image obtained by tomosynthesis imaging to generate a tomographic image parallel (an x-y-axis direction) to an imaging surface in a state where a needle is inserted into a breast, and specifies an image of an object of interest from the tomographic image. The control unit generates a sectional image which includes the specified image of the object of interest and an image of the needle and intersects the imaging surface. The control unit generates an image of the needle from the projection image, synthesizes the generated image of the needle into the sectional image while aligning, and displays the sectional image.
